Skip to main content

Data Engineer - Python

Data Engineer - Python
Sword Group
8 months 1 week ago

Job Description

Our client is looking for a Python/DevOps developer to strengthen its digital delivery team.

Responsibilities

  • Work with Continuous Integration (CI) and Continuous Deployment (CD).
  • Build, integrate, deploy and support the code artifacts into the respective environment.
  • Involve in design, implementation and modify the Python Code.
  • Write clean, maintainable, and efficient Python code.
  • Collaborate with cross-functional teams to identify and solve complex problems.
  • Participate in code reviews and contribute to team best practices.
  • Stay up-to-date with emerging trends in software development and apply them to our projects.
  • Monitor, Identify and fix bugs and performance issues.

Job Requirements

  • Bachelor's degree in Computer Science, Engineering, or related field.
  • Proven experience in Python development.
  • Experience with Python frameworks such as Flask or Django.
  • Experience with version control systems such as Git.
  • Experience working with web services (REST/JSON).
  • Strong problem-solving and analytical skills.
  • French and English required.

Technical Skills

Python, Git, OpenAPI, Identity management with keycloak

Environment

Docker, Kubernetes, Azure DevOps, Service Bus, GitHub

Benefits of Joining

  • Continuous training: A training budget that grows every month to be used in a large training catalog.
  • 25 days of paid vacation: All our employees are entitled to 25 days of paid vacation per year.
  • Respect for privacy: No meetings after 5 p.m. with us.
  • International accident insurance coverage.
  • Regular events: Monthly events to get together in small or large group.
  • International environments: Assignments in groups of international scope.
  • Innovation: Contribute to impactful and innovative projects in many sectors of activity.
  • Small pleasures: Our employees benefit from a very interesting benefits and discounts program.

Expertise level

Work arrangement

Key skills

Similar Jobs in Switzerland

Similar Jobs in Vaud